What is GAIA Payments of Debt?

GAIA TSE:154A 27 Payments of Debt is 円-15.5 Mil as of Dec. 2025. GuruFocus rates TSE:154A with a GF Score™ of 27/100. The stock has 3 warning signs investors should review.

GAIA's Payments of Debt for the six months ended in Dec. 2025 was 円-11.3 Mil.

GAIA's Payments of Debt for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 was 円-15.5 Mil.

GAIA Annual Data
Trend Dec21 Dec22 Dec23 Dec24 Dec25
Payments of Debt
-28.30 -16.15 -10.00 -10.00 -15.50

GAIA Payments of Debt Calculation

Payments of Debt represents all the cash outflow from debt, including both long-term debt and short-term debt.

Payments of Debt for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 adds up the semi-annually data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was 円-15.5 Mil.

GAIA Business Description

Comparable Companies
Address 3-2-11 Nishishinjuku, Office 10th Floor, Shinjuku Mitsui Building No. 2, Shinjuku-ku, Tokyo, JPN, 160-0023
GAIA Inc is engaged in asset management design advice business (financial planning business). It business includes financial services related to financial planning business, financial instruments intermediary service, insurance agency business, and bank agency business by fee-based IFA (Independent Financial Advisor).
